6. Developer choices entry

Inside Android 10, the flexibility to change the system’s accent colour is intrinsically linked to the “Developer choices” menu. This menu, hidden by default, necessitates deliberate enabling by the person, indicating a focused viewers of extra technically inclined people. Accessing this space is the prerequisite for customizing the system-wide colour scheme. With out activating “Developer choices,” the related settings for altering the accent are inaccessible by way of the usual system configuration. This design selection successfully segregates superior customization options from the final person expertise, stopping unintentional modifications by much less skilled customers.

The significance of “Developer choices entry” as a gating mechanism for accent colour modification stems from its function in defending system stability. Some modifications accessible throughout the “Developer choices” carry the potential to negatively impression gadget efficiency or safety if improperly applied. By confining these options to a menu that requires deliberate enabling, Google reduces the chance of unintended alterations. An instance of this threat mitigation is the potential for customers to pick out colour mixtures that lead to low distinction, rendering the interface unusable. By requiring lively engagement with the “Developer choices,” customers are implicitly accepting a level of duty for the modifications they make. Furthermore, this location permits the colour choices to stay hidden for much less technically inclined customers, simplifying the interface for that demographic.

8. Battery consumption

The selection of colour for the system theme in Android 10, whereas primarily aesthetic, can not directly affect battery utilization. This affect stems from the show expertise and the way it renders numerous colours.

  • AMOLED Show Traits

    Many Android 10 gadgets make the most of AMOLED (Lively Matrix Natural Mild Emitting Diode) shows. Not like LCDs that use a backlight, AMOLED shows illuminate particular person pixels. When displaying black, pixels are successfully turned off, consuming minimal energy. Brighter colours, conversely, require extra power to light up every pixel. Consequently, darker themes usually devour much less energy on AMOLED screens than lighter themes.

  • Colour Brightness and Energy Draw

    Particular colours inherently require extra power to show on AMOLED panels. As an illustration, displaying a pure white colour requires all sub-pixels (pink, inexperienced, blue) to function at most depth, thus drawing essentially the most energy. Darker shades of the identical hue would require much less energy. The precise colour chosen because the system accent, due to this fact, has an oblique impact on energy consumption, notably if it’s a often displayed factor.

  • Theme-Large Colour Utility

    The impression on energy consumption is most evident when the chosen colour is utilized throughout your complete system interface. The accent, used on menus, icons, and different interface components, contributes to the overall variety of pixels illuminated and due to this fact the general energy draw. Minimal use of the chosen accent colour could scale back the impression on battery utilization.

  • Adaptive Brightness and Colour Notion

    Adaptive brightness options, discovered on most Android 10 gadgets, routinely regulate display screen brightness based mostly on ambient mild. These programs depend on sensors to learn environmental circumstances, and this adaptation influences the ability wanted to render colours. Decrease brightness settings scale back power consumption, and darker colour schemes additional reduce the wanted luminance for a perceivable distinction, thereby growing effectivity.

Query 2: How does one entry the setting for modification of this visible factor?

Accessing colour settings requires enabling “Developer choices.” This usually entails navigating to the “About telephone” part throughout the settings and repeatedly tapping the “Construct quantity” entry.

Query 3: Is there a broad spectrum of colours accessible for choice?

Android 10 gives a restricted variety of pre-defined colours. The person cannot exactly outline the hue, saturation, and brightness values. These capabilities had been improved in later variations of android.
